Does the commission fee vary for different types of cryptocurrency transactions?

When it comes to cryptocurrency transactions, do the commission fees differ depending on the type of cryptocurrency being traded?

- Celina SinghOct 27, 2021 · 4 years agoYes, the commission fees for different types of cryptocurrency transactions can vary. This is because each cryptocurrency operates on its own blockchain network, and the transaction fees are determined by the network's rules and protocols. Some cryptocurrencies may have lower transaction fees due to their efficient network infrastructure, while others may have higher fees due to factors like network congestion or scalability issues. It's important to research and compare the commission fees of different cryptocurrencies before making a transaction to ensure you're getting the best deal.
